dc.description.abstractEn | This paper focuses on message transfers across multiple heterogeneous high-performance networks in the NewMadeleine Communication Library. NewMadeleine features a modular design that allows the user to easily implement load-balancing strategies efficiently exploiting the underlying network but without being aware of the low-level interface. Several strategies are studied and preliminary results are given. They show that performance of network transfers can be improved by using carefully designed strategies that take into account NIC activity. | |
